When I saw the guy stamp called, “Good Vibes”  I just had to smile. I thought he would be fun to make a shaped card. The “Dude” die cut was glued between the two layers that formed the shaped card. I painted a shirt, jeans and a tattoo on him. F.U.N.!

Simple watercoloring on some watercolor paper  with Tombow markers was quick and easy for the birds & Good Vibes die cut. After coloring some loose stripes on the paper I used a generous amount of water to blend the colors. Once dry I stamped the birds and cut them out. Most of you know how much I love Simon’s coloring cards and these new ones are just as fabulous. Trimming and adding a few details is all you need to do to have a special handmade card.

Using colored pencils to add more color and texture in accent areas gives my coloring more interest. I added a few diagonal stripes on some of the rays for a different look.

Do you know what a belly band is?  Wrapping something around your card or an invitation is a belly band lol. Good to know! A few sequins, hand colored twine and a vellum belly band finished my card with ease.
